'TRUNCATE TABLE' is not, so far as I can tell, standard SQL, and isn't necessarily going to be available. The index to the SQL-92 standard has no entry for 'truncate'. I don't know about newer SQL standards, but SQL-92 seems to be still widely used as a basis.
